Transaction 63c0cf56dea0700d2bd33123e111d9750ef13e4f1b6594d76226a9ee8acee1b4
1 Input
1 Output
-
63c0cf56dea0700d2bd33123e111d9750ef13e4f1b6594d76226a9ee8acee1b4:0
- value
- 3348648
- script pubkey
- OP_0 OP_PUSHBYTES_20 24b3e9491f3eadd9862389d98480acf89bdab078
- address
- bc1qyje7jjgl86kanp3r38vcfq9vlzda4vrccprts0